Doch der Stromverbrauch steigt – vor allem in Städten, in denen immer mehr Menschen wohnen und arbeiten. Gleichzeitig wächst der Anteil erneuerbarer Energien wie Solar- und Windkraft. Das ist entscheidend für den Klimaschutz, bringt jedoch eine grosse Herausforderung mit sich: Strom steht oft nicht dann zur Verfügung, wenn er gebraucht wird.\u003C\u002Fp>\n\u003Ch3>Neue Speicherlösungen für die Energieversorgung von morgen\u003C\u002Fh3>\n\u003Cp>Um diese Versorgungslücken zu schliessen, braucht es neue Lösungen zur Energiespeicherung. Genau daran arbeitet Alexandre de Rougemont, Verkaufsleiter bei MAN Energy Solutions. Er treibt die Entwicklung des innovativen Energiespeichersystems Electro-Thermal Energy Storage (ETES) voran.\u003C\u002Fp>\n\u003Ch3>Das Kühlschrank-Prinzip als Schlüssel für flexible Energiespeicherung\u003C\u002Fh3>\n\u003Cp>Das Prinzip ist erstaunlich einfach: ETES funktioniert wie ein riesiger Kühlschrank. Wenn zu viel Strom vorhanden ist, wird er in Wärme oder Kälte umgewandelt und gespeichert.
